
Gertrude Atherton was an American author. Many of her novels are set in her home state of California.She wrote many best sellers 1920s -1930s In addition to novels, she wrote short stories, essays, and articles for magazines and newspapers on such issues as feminism, politics, and war. She was strong-willed, independent-minded, and often controversial for her anti-communist views.
